Biography
Waterflower is an experimental audio-visual journey, a meditative yet eerie sound and video performance. It started in 2006 in Rīga, Latvia by artist Sabīne Indriksone-Moore.
She pieces together piano and vocal sounds with toy beeps, water, keys, rulers, glass beads, calculator sounds, her hands - anything that makes noise. Atmospheric sounds layer over ethereal piano melodies, a spooky female voice shivers under spoken word poetry, accompanied by nature's kaleidoscope in moving images.
